The financial side of university life can feel like a lot to handle, but understanding EBSU school fees structure is the first step to a stress free semester. At Ebonyi State University, the goal is to keep quality education accessible while being clear about the costs involved.

The amount you will pay as EBSU school fees usually depends on your specific course of study and your level. Professional courses like Medicine, Law, and Nursing often have different requirements compared to other programs.

To keep your records safe, it is very important to process your EBSU school fees only through the official university portal. By generating your payment invoice online, you get a receipt that proves you have met the obligations for the session.

How to Pay EBSU School Fees 2025/2026 Session

  • Visit portal.ebsu.edu.ng

  • Log in with your Jamb registration number or matric number and your password.

  • Click on the school fees

  • Select "get school fee invoice."

  • Choose session (2025/2026)

  • Check that your details are correct, then click generate invoice.

  • Make payment by taking the printed invoice to any commercial bank, or pay online using an ATM card.

  • After payment, return to the EBSU portal.

  • Log in and click on "get school fee receipt."

  • Enter your RRR number (from your payment slip) and click verify

  • Print your official school fees receipt.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q. Is there a difference between indigene and non indigene fees?
A. Yes, EBSU usually has a slightly different fee structure, with indigenes of Ebonyi State paying a subsidized rate compared to non indigenes.

Q. Can I pay my EBSU school fees in installments?
A. Yes, the university management currently allows a two installment payment option to help students manage the financial cost.

Q. Which bank can I pay my fees at?
A. You can pay at any commercial bank nationwide using the remita platform with the invoice you generated from the portal.

Q. Is the acceptance fee part of the school fees?
A. No, the acceptance fee is a separate, non refundable payment to confirm your admission before you pay the main school fees.

Q. What happens if I don't pay my fees on time?
A. Late payment usually attracts a late registration penalty, and you may be barred from writing semester examinations.

Q. Do I need to print my school fees receipt?
A. Yes, you must print the official digital receipt from the portal; the bank teller alone is not enough for exam clearance.
